#d47624 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d47624 is composed of 83.1% red, 46.3%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.3% magenta, 83%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 28 degrees, a saturation of 71% and a lightness of 48.6%. #d47624 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ffec48 with #a90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#d47624 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d47624 has RGB values of R:212, G:118,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.83,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13923876.

Shades and Tints of #d47624
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0602 is the darkest color, while #fefbf9 is the lightest one.
